Continuity is what boards fear losing: the ability to keep operating without a single vendor, jurisdiction, or stack change stopping the organisation. Independence is what CIOs build: choice on stack, data, identity, and AI.
90-day test
If your primary vendor changed terms tomorrow — what still works in 90 days?
ICTboard tracks five pillars under Digital Independence:
Sovereignty theatre — what looks like independence but is not: an EU region without jurisdictional control; open core without export; multi-cloud without portable data; on-prem legacy without security patches.

The name reflects the job: a board radar — a reading on direction and pressure across four strategic goals, not only individual headlines.
Every reading is tagged with one or more strategic goals — each maps to a typical executive owner:
Digital Independence
CIO · IT director · CEO
Tracking independence on stack, data, identity, and AI — so vendor lock-in does not threaten operational continuity.
Digital Privacy
CIO · DPO
Unhindered use of the internet — without unjustified monitoring or profiling.
Digital Security
CSO · CISO
Protecting the secrecy of digital confidential information, the integrity of data, and continuity of business.
Digital Productivity
COO · CDO
When AI and automation change tempo — and where that creates control, privacy, or exit pressure.
